Maison >interface Web >js tutoriel >Une brève discussion sur les fonctions abandonnées par jQuery et les fonctions de remplacement_jquery

Une brève discussion sur les fonctions abandonnées par jQuery et les fonctions de remplacement_jquery

WBOY
WBOYoriginal
2016-05-16 16:01:251585parcourir

Dans le passé, pour une meilleure compatibilité avec les navigateurs, la version jQuery-1.7.2 a été utilisée ; cependant, avec le développement rapide des principaux navigateurs et technologies, même la nouvelle version bootstrap doit introduire la version jQuery-1.9 ou supérieure. ce qui signifie que le jQuery-1.7.2 couramment utilisé devrait faire ses adieux à la scène de l'histoire

 ;

Mais certaines de nos fonctions couramment utilisées sont également obsolètes ; si vous n'y prêtez pas attention, diverses erreurs seront signalées ; jetons un coup d'œil à ces fonctions abandonnées, bien sûr, si vous ne connaissez pas ces fonctions abandonnées ; introduit ; alors félicitations ! Il n'est pas nécessaire de s'en souvenir, il suffit de comprendre sa fonction de remplacement ; le but de cet article est de vous rappeler quelles fonctions sont obsolètes et quelles fonctions doivent être utilisées pour les remplacer ; utilisation de la fonction de remplacement, veuillez demander à Gu Gedu Niang.

1 : Fonction obsolète : .live()

Version abandonnée : jQuery-1.9 ou supérieure

Fonction alternative : .on()

2 : Fonction obsolète : .die()

Version abandonnée : jQuery-1.9 ou supérieure

Fonction alternative : .off()

3 : Fonction obsolète : .size()

Version abandonnée : jQuery-1.8 ou supérieure

Fonction alternative : .length

4 : Fonction obsolète : .toggle()

Version abandonnée : jQuery-1.8 ou supérieure

Fonction alternative :. . . . . .

Heureusement, j'ai laissé cette fonction à la fin lors de la rédaction de cet article, car il n'y a pas de fonction de remplacement officielle, mais rien ne peut arrêter les programmeurs intelligents

S'il est utilisé pour changer de style CSS, vous pouvez utiliser .toggleClass();

Si vous souhaitez changer d'événement ; vous pouvez utiliser la fonction personnalisée ci-dessous ;

var i=0;
$('#test').click(function(){
if(i==0){
//执行方法内容
i=1;
}else{
//执行方法内容
i=0;
}
}
Ce qui précède représente l’intégralité du contenu de cet article, j’espère que vous l’aimerez tous.
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n